Hezbollah says Israeli strike killed two civilians in southern Lebanon Hezbollah says Israel targeted civilians on the Zouat al-Sharqiyah-Mifdoun road earlier today, killing two people and wounding a third. The Lebanese group said the two people killed had been travelling to inspect their homes following the ceasefire announcement. The Israeli enemy army has once again deliberately targeted Lebanese citizens who were on their way to inspect their homes on the Zouat al-Sharqiyah-Mifdoun road, under the pretext that they posed a threat to its occupying forces, Hezbollah said in a statement posted on Telegram.
